I can run into a problem which I bang my head on for a couple of hours and then fix it within 5 minutes the next day after a refreshing sleep.

The act of banging your head on a problem for several hours might help to kick the problem into your unconscious mind (your big brain), where the real horsepower is. And while you sleep, your mind sorts it out. That may be why you are able to fix it within 5 minutes the next day.

Rich Hickey talks about this in his talk on "Hammock Driven Development" (http://blip.tv/clojure/hammock-driven-development-4475586).
